Topic | Sub-topic |
Structural properties of complex networks |
Introduction to complex networks Real networks examples Classification of networks Metrics on networks |
Models of complex networks | Erdos-Renyi model Barabasi-Albert preferential attachment Configuration model Watts-Strogatz small-world model |
Mesoscopic description of complex networks | Community structure in complex networks Community detection algorithms Multiple resolution of community structure in networks |
Dynamics on networks | Synchronization in complex networks Epidemic spreading in complex networks Other dynamics: percolation, evolutionary games, diffusion, etc. |
